Baseone Buyersphere 2011 Report and the Changing B2B Buyer Behavior

Tony Zambito

Baseone, the London based B2B Marketing Agency, released its 2nd annual Buyersphere Report 2011 this   month.    Facebook, LinkedIn, Twitter, Blogs, and other social media ranked near the bottom.    Blogs, WOM, Twitter, and Direct Mail were all ahead of Facebook in terms of influence.
